How do landscape chairs perform in terms of resistance to impact from falling objects?

Landscape chairs are designed to endure harsh outdoor conditions, but their resistance to impact from falling objects depends on materials, construction, and design. High-quality models often use reinforced aluminum, tempered steel, or UV-resistant polypropylene, which absorb shocks effectively. For instance, chairs with powder-coated frames or thick polymer webbing tend to resist dents and cracks better than lightweight plastic variants.

Testing standards vary, but reputable manufacturers subject chairs to simulated impact tests, such as dropping weighted objects from specified heights. Results show that dense, flexible materials like resin wicker or powder-coated metal outperform brittle alternatives. Additionally, chairs with sloped or rounded surfaces deflect impacts more efficiently than flat designs.

For optimal durability, choose landscape chairs with reinforced joints, rust-proof coatings, and weight ratings exceeding typical usage needs. Regular maintenance, like cleaning debris and inspecting for stress fractures, further enhances longevity. Whether for gardens, patios, or commercial spaces, prioritizing impact-resistant features ensures safety and cost-effectiveness over time.
